/**
 * @file
 * A place for custom styles.
 */

/* Colour variables. */
/*
:root {
  --black: #000;
  --cello: #1f3357;
  --flamenco: #ff7d08;
  --lipstick: #bd0171;
  --mine-shaft: #333;
  --persian-green: #00a699;
  --white: #fff;
}
*/
span.etat-reglement {
  color: #ff9500;
}
span.etat-fulfillment {
  color: #b700fff3;
}
span.etat-traite {
  color: red;
}
span.etat-completed {
  color: green;
}
  /* states:
    draft:
      label: Brouillon
    reglement:
      label: 'En attente de règlement'
    fulfillment:
      label: 'En attente de document'
    traite:
      label: 'Bilan en production'
    completed:
      label: Terminé
    canceled:
      label: Annulé */

/* Login */
body.gin-login .toolbar-icon-default::before {
  -webkit-mask-image: url(/favicon/logo_gin.svg);
  mask-image: url(/favicon/logo_gin.svg);
}

/* Admin */
.toolbar .toolbar-bar #toolbar-item-administration-tray a.toolbar-icon-admin-toolbar-tools-help.toolbar-icon-default::before {
  -webkit-mask-image: url(/favicon/logo_gin.svg);
  mask-image: url(/favicon/logo_gin.svg);
}